活动介绍
file-type

GitHub Pages入门:Markdown网站内容维护与预览

ZIP文件

下载需积分: 5 | 3KB | 更新于2025-08-14 | 163 浏览量 | 0 下载量 举报 收藏
download 立即下载
GitHub Pages是一种由GitHub提供的静态网站托管服务,它允许用户通过GitHub仓库来托管个人、组织或项目的网页。用户可以使用Markdown语法来编写内容,并且每当提交新的更改到该仓库时,GitHub Pages都会自动地从这些Markdown文件构建并部署网站。这一点从文件的标题“abyfine.github.io”可以看出,这很可能是作者的GitHub Pages站点。 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成有效的XHTML(或者HTML)文档。Markdown文件通常以`.md`或`.markdown`作为文件扩展名。从描述中可以了解到,Markdown支持多种格式,例如: - 一级标题到六级标题的创建方法:通过在行首添加一个到六个井号`#`,例如`# Header 1`创建一级标题,`## Header 2`创建二级标题,以此类推,直到六级标题`###### Header 6`。 - 列表的制作:无序列表使用`-`或`*`,例如`- Bulleted List`;有序列表则使用数字后跟点,例如`1. Numbered List`。 - 文字样式:使用两个星号`**`来实现加粗`**Bold**`,使用一个星号`*`或下划线`_`来实现斜体`_Italic_`,使用反引号`` ` ``来标记代码`Code`。 - 链接和图片的插入:方括号`[ ]`后接括号内的URL或图片源地址`(url)`或`(src)`来实现链接`[Link](url)`和图片`![Image](src)`的插入。 此外,描述中还提到了“Syntax highlighted code block”,这指的是代码块的语法高亮。这通常是通过Markdown的扩展语法或预处理程序来实现的,能够根据代码类型(如Python、JavaScript、HTML等)自动添加颜色和其他视觉样式,以便于阅读和理解代码内容。 “吉柯主题”可能是对Jekyll主题的误译或打字错误。Jekyll是一个静态站点生成器,它能够将Markdown或Textile文件转换成静态网页,配合模板和布局生成网页。Jekyll的配置文件通常是`_config.yml`,位于仓库的根目录。在Jekyll主题中,作者可以选择一个预设的布局和样式来设计他们的网站。主题一般包括HTML模板、CSS样式、JavaScript脚本以及其他资源文件。描述中提到的“Jekyll _conf”可能指的是Jekyll的配置文件,其中保存了网站所使用的主题名称等配置信息。 至于文件名称列表中的“abyfine.github.io-main”,这里提到的可能是GitHub Pages的主分支或主目录的名称。通常情况下,如果使用分支作为源来构建GitHub Pages,可能选择名为`master`或`main`的分支。主分支下,用户通常会有一个名为`index.md`或`index.html`的文件,这个文件会被GitHub Pages默认当作网站的主页。 综合以上信息,文件给我们的知识点涵盖了GitHub Pages服务的工作原理、Markdown语法的基础使用方法、代码块的语法高亮、Jekyll主题的配置和应用以及静态网站的结构组成。这些知识点对于希望使用GitHub Pages搭建个人或项目网站的开发者来说是十分重要的。了解和掌握这些内容能够帮助开发者高效、专业地管理和发布他们自己的网页内容。

相关推荐

空气安全讲堂
  • 粉丝: 49
上传资源 快速赚钱